Israeli strikes on a town in southern Lebanon killed six people and wounded seven others, state media said, as Israeli violations of the ceasefire agreement continue. Lebanon’s state-run National News Agency (NNA) reported that Israeli strikes last night hit a house in Kfar Dounine, a town about 95 kilometres from capital Beirut.
